Zinc Oxide: Skincare's Best Defender

Zinc oxide plays a vital role as a highly effective ingredient in many skincare products. This gentle mineral builds a protective barrier on the skin's surface, helping to block harmful sunlight. Zinc oxide also possesses healing properties, making it beneficial for treating a variety of skin problems, such as irritations, burns, sunburns .

Formulating Zinc Oxide Cream: Achieving Optimal Effectiveness obtaining

Creating a zinc oxide cream that truly delivers on its promises involves careful consideration of several factors. The amount of zinc oxide is crucial, as it directly impacts the product's effectiveness. Employing a sufficient concentration while ensuring a smooth and agreeable texture requires precise formulation. The inclusion of emollients helps to sustain skin hydration, complementing the protective barrier provided by zinc oxide. A well-formulated cream should also be free from irritants, making it suitable for even the most delicate skin.

  • Additionally, the pH of the cream plays a vital role in its performance. A slightly acidic pH can boost the protective barrier function of zinc oxide.
  • Ultimately, the choice of excipients significantly influences the stability and overall quality of the cream.

Zinc Oxide: Sunscreen's Protective Power Revealed

Zinc oxide is known for its exceptional ability to shield skin from the damaging effects of ultraviolet (UV) radiation. This mineral-based ingredient functions as a physical shield, scattering harmful UV rays away from the delicate skin cells. Furthermore UV protection, zinc oxide also provides a range of benefits for skin health.

  • It can soothe and relieve irritation caused by sunburns or other skin conditions.
  • Zinc oxide can contribute to wound healing by facilitating the regeneration of skin tissue.
  • Moreover, it demonstrates bactericidal properties, helping to combat the growth of bacteria on the skin's surface.

Understanding Zinc Oxide's Role in Sun Protection

Zinc oxide is a common ingredient found in many sunscreens. It acts as a physical protector by absorbing harmful ultraviolet (UV) rays from the sun. These rays can damage our skin, leading to sunburn, premature wrinkling, and even skin illness. When applied to the skin, zinc oxide creates a light layer that effectively blocks UV radiation. This makes it an effective choice for sun protection, particularly for sensitive skin or individuals susceptible to sunburn.

Creating a Safe and Effective Zinc Oxide-Based Sunscreen

When choosing a sunscreen, it's essential to assess its ingredients. Zinc oxide is a popular component known for its extensive coverage against both UVA and UVB rays. To manufacture a safe and effective zinc oxide-based sunscreen, several factors need to be taken into account.

First, the percentage of zinc oxide needs to be optimal to offer adequate protection. Typically, a concentration of at least 20% is recommended. Furthermore, the mixture should include other materials that improve its application.

Components like emollients, humectants, and antioxidants can assist to a smoother application and provide additional benefits. It's also crucial to evaluate the sunscreen for longevity to ensure it maintains its strength over time.

  • Finally, a thorough analysis is indispensable to validate that the zinc oxide-based sunscreen is safe for use on people's skin.
